Definition
A situation where there is a lot of noise, confusion, and disorder, often because many people are excited or panicking.

Listen in Context
When the fire alarm rang, pandemonium broke out in the school.
There was total pandemonium at the train station during the strike.
As soon as the doors opened, pandemonium erupted among the crowd.
It was pure pandemonium in the stadium after the winning goal.
